Darwin's Chinese community calls for Labor, the Coalition to reconsider port lease plans
ABC NEWS (Australia)
Follow
4/30/2025
Chinese community members in Darwin are urging federal Labor and the Coalition to reconsider plans to take back the Darwin Port lease from Chinese-owned company Landbridge.
